Understanding ADHD and the Need for Diagnosis
ADHD is identified by a consistent pattern of negligence and/or hyperactivity-impulsivity that disrupts functioning or advancement. Although the precise causes stay unclear, genetics, environment, and brain structure are thought to contribute.
Value of Diagnosis
A formal diagnosis of ADHD can lead the way for reliable management and support strategies. It is vital for:

The journey generally begins with an initial assessment with a certified health care specialist, such as a psychiatrist or psychologist. This meeting aims to discuss symptoms, medical history, and any previous assessments.
Step 2: Comprehensive Assessment
Throughout the assessment stage, professionals will conduct:
Clinical interviews: Discussing history and behaviourStandardized ranking scales: Utilized to examine sign severityObservational assessments: Noting behaviour in different settingsStep 3: Feedback Session
After the assessments are completed, a feedback session is arranged. Here, the healthcare company will discuss the outcomes, offer the diagnosis (if appropriate), and suggest management techniques.
Step 4: Follow-Up Care
Post-diagnosis, individuals can benefit from follow-up consultations to monitor development and make any essential adjustments to treatment.

Just how much does a private ADHD diagnosis cost?
The cost for a private ADHD diagnosis can differ widely, ranging from ₤ 300 to ₤ 1,500 depending on the degree of the assessments, place, and particular services provided.
2. The length of time does the assessment take?
The assessment usually lasts from one to 3 hours, depending upon the individual's needs and the specific tests administered. Follow-up sessions might also be required.
3. Is a private diagnosis valid?
Yes, a legitimate diagnosis from a licensed expert is recognized by health care systems and academic organizations. Finally, it's vital to make sure the practitioner is licensed and follows standardized assessment procedures.
4. Can I get treatment from the same supplier?
The majority of private diagnosis clinics also supply treatment services, including medication management, treatment, and support system. It's recommended to ask during the initial consultation.
